86 backfiring and flooding

hi, I recently purchase an 86 rx7, and im in need of some technical guidance. Today I started the car up, and the car would not idle until it warmed up to operating temperature. Whenever the I reved up the car hard it was backfiring into the intake and bucking like crazy. I tried to see what happened when I put the engine under load and it died. I have not been able to start her since. I pulled the fuel fuse and cranked to try to clear her out, and she still refuses to start. even while shes running she smells like gas. The guy I bought her from knew little about rotarys, and he changed spark plugs. im wondering if perhaps he swaped the leading with the trailing, or whether he jacked up the timing somehow, anyways any guidance would be greatly appreciated
